2021-22 HIGHLIGHTS
- Played in 23 games during his first season at Miami, making three starts
- Averaged 2.2 points and 1.8 rebounds per game
- Shot 50% from the field
- Scored four points in a win at Georgia Tech (Nov. 9) in his collegiate debut
- Recorded six points and seven rebounds against Defiance (Nov. 23)
- Had two blocks and two steals against Heidelberg (Nov. 20)
HIGH SCHOOL
- Graduated from Dohn Prep
- Averaged 23 points, 7.0 rebounds, 3.0 steals and 2.0 assists per game there
- Played at The Seven Hills School during his high school career
- Was a team captain
- Tabbed first-team all-league and named Seven Hills’ MVP
- Averaged 17 points and 7.0 rebounds per game in his final season at Seven Hills
